Overview
MUR105SH from Taiwan Semiconductor is a 1A, 50V ultra-fast recovery surface-mount rectifier diode in DO-214AA (SMB) package, featuring 25ns reverse recovery time, 0.875V forward voltage at 1A/25°C, and AEC-Q101 qualification for automotive use in DC-DC converters and freewheeling circuits.
For engineers reviewing the MUR105SH datasheet, MUR105SH pinout, MUR105SH application, or MUR105SH equivalent, key selection criteria include its 50V repetitive peak reverse voltage, 40A surge current rating, glass-passivated junction, moisture sensitivity level 1 compliance, and suitability for automated SMT assembly in space-constrained automotive lighting and snubber designs.
Technical Context
The MUR105SH employs a single-die silicon PN junction with ultra-fast recovery optimized for high-frequency switching applications. Its 25ns trr and low VF enable reduced switching losses in flyback and boost topologies operating up to several hundred kHz.
Thermally, it delivers 17°C/W junction-to-lead resistance and supports continuous operation from –55°C to +175°C junction temperature, with rated IF = 1A DC and IFSM = 40A (8.3ms half-sine).

FAQ
What is the maximum junction temperature rating for the MUR105SH?
The MUR105SH has a maximum junction temperature (TJ) rating of +175°C, with operational range from –55°C to +175°C. This wide thermal envelope supports under-hood automotive deployment and high-ambient industrial environments. The device maintains specified electrical parameters-including VF and trr-across this full range, and its 17°C/W RθJL enables effective thermal transfer to PCB copper when mounted per recommended pad layout.
Is the MUR105SH suitable for automotive applications?
Yes, the MUR105SH is AEC-Q101 qualified and explicitly listed for automotive applications including car lighting and DC–DC converters. It meets stringent stress tests for temperature cycling, high-temperature reverse bias, and mechanical robustness. Its glass-passivated junction, moisture sensitivity level 1, and halogen-free construction further align with automotive manufacturing and reliability requirements-making MUR105SH appropriate for Tier-1 and OEM production programs.
What does the "SH" suffix indicate in MUR105SH?
The "SH" suffix in MUR105SH denotes Taiwan Semiconductor's standard high-reliability surface-mount variant in DO-214AA (SMB) package, with matte tin-plated leads and J-STD-002 solderability. It distinguishes this version from through-hole or alternate termination variants and confirms compliance with moisture sensitivity level 1, RoHS, and halogen-free standards per IEC 61249-2-21-critical for automated SMT lines in automotive electronics manufacturing.

What is the surge current rating of the MUR105SH and how is it tested?
The MUR105SH has a non-repetitive peak forward surge current (IFSM) rating of 40A, tested per JEDEC standard using an 8.3ms single half-sine waveform superimposed on rated DC load. This rating validates its ability to survive inrush currents and transient overloads-such as those seen during cold-crank battery events or motor startup-without degradation. The value is confirmed in the Absolute Maximum Ratings table and supported by Fig.7 in the official datasheet.
